We're seeking all that we… Lawrence Chua on LinkedIn: Husband and Father With Terminal Cancer, organized by Rafael Robles WebNon–small cell lung cancer is divided into 6 stages, depending on whether the cancer has spread to other areas of the body: Occult (hidden) stage: cancer cells are found in … Web25 okt. 2024 · When cancer starts in the lungs, it is called lung cancer. Lung cancer begins in the lungs and may spread to lymph nodes or other organs in the body, such as the brain. Cancer from other organs also may spread to the lungs. When cancer cells spread from one organ to another, they are called metastases. reloj michael kors dama

WebCancer is the uncontrolled growth of abnormal cells in the body. This can invade and damage normal tissue. It can also spread (metastasize) to other parts of the body. This illness can be terminal if it is not treated or if cancer returns after treatment. It is one of the leading causes of death all across the globe. Web12 sep. 2024 · What is terminal cancer? Terminal cancer refers to cancer that can’t be cured or treated. It’s sometimes also called end-stage cancer. Any type of cancer can …

Step 3: Get Organized (Even If It’s Just In Case) Step 4: Living Your After A Life-Threatening Diagnosis. reloj michael kors mujer dorado originalWebNCSLC is the most common type of lung cancer. Like all cancers, NSCLC begins at the cellular level and causes abnormal cells in the lungs to reproduce rapidly and out of control. NSCLCs are carcinomas, which are cancers of the cells lining the surface of the lung airways.
